WebbTheory is a backbone of research irrespective of the nature of research whether quantitative or qualitative. It is an overview about a phenomenon that explains how or why the phenomenon occurs. The application of theory in to these researches is different but both types researches accepted theory is a vital part of social science research. Webb8 nov. 2024 · A theory presents a concept or idea that is testable. Scientists can test a theory through empirical research and gather evidence that supports or refutes it. As new evidence surfaces and more research is done, a theory may be refined, modified, or even rejected if it does not fit with the latest scientific findings.
